Can anyone tell me the correct way to glue my new NOS running board mats? Do you install the backer plate first and then glue the mats or glue them and then attach them? I spent too much money for them to screw it up. What adhesive is suggested?

I will check to see where my repros came from, but they came with instructions and I glued them with contact cement to the backer plate before attached to the car.
